Position: Licensed Practical Nurse / LPN - Hospice - PRN

The Licensed Practical Nurse assists in planning, coordination and care of hospice patients in accordance with the patient’s plan of care. The position provides direct patient care under the supervision of a registered nurse. Responsibilities include following the plan of care, providing treatments, and working collaboratively with the members of the interdisciplinary team to help achieve positive care outcomes.

Essential Responsibilities
  • Provide direct patient care as defined in State Nurse Practice Act following a patient assessment and an approved plan of care initiated by the registered nurse. This position may be responsible for one or more of the following areas:
    • Focused/limited nursing visits
    • Telephonic triage
    • Night/weekend coverage back up rotation as shared among the nursing team in case the primary nurse is off
    • Other duties assigned by the Hospice Leadership
  • Collaborate with hospice team members regarding patient care.
  • Perform focused/limited nursing assessment, recognize signs and symptoms of end-stage medical conditions/illnesses and implement planned nursing and medical interventions as delegated by registered nurse/clinician.
  • Perform duties in compliance with Medicare Condition of Participation.
  • Responsible for gathering and reviewing documentation in the electronic medical records, assuring accuracy, completeness and compliance with regulations, and certification standards.
  • Recognize signs and symptoms of common and routine medical conditions/illnesses, abnormal versus new/existing and implement planned nursing and medical interventions as delegated by registered nurse/clinician.
  • Administer medications and treatments as prescribed by patient’s prescribing clinician. Evaluate patient’s response to treatments/medications and notify hospice providers and/or registered nurses of concerns.
  • Contribute to the development, implementation, or modification of the individualized patient's plan of care under the direction of the registered nurse/clinician.
  • Provide health teaching/education and support to patients and caregivers related to end-of-life care needs.
  • Assist with hospice chart auditing, as requested.
Required Experience and/or Education
  • Graduate of an accredited LPN training program
  • Minimum one (1) year of experience as a licensed practical nurse in home health, hospice, skilled care facility, memory care unit, or acute care setting (preferably medical/surgical)
  • Current unencumbered LPN license in the State of Oregon
  • CPR certification at hire or within 6 months in position
  • Valid driver’s license, acceptable driving record, and automobile liability coverage or access to an insured vehicle
